huhaoguanli.wxml 2.5 KB

12345678910111213141516171819202122232425262728293031323334353637383940414243444546474849505152535455565758596061
  1. <!-- 通知详情页面 -->
  2. <view class="container">
  3. <view class="header">
  4. <image class="background" src="/static_file/background.png" mode="widthFix" />
  5. </view>
  6. <!-- 导航栏 -->
  7. <view class="custom-nav">
  8. <view class="fixed-back" bindtap="goBack">←</view>
  9. <view class="nav-title">户号管理</view>
  10. </view>
  11. <scroll-view scroll-y="true" class="scroll-area">
  12. <view class="card-list">
  13. <view class="card {{item.isCurrentUser ? 'current-user-card' : ''}} {{item.defaultAccount == '0' ? 'default-account-card' : ''}}" wx:for="{{huHaoList}}" wx:key="id" bindtap="switchHuHao" data-item="{{item}}">
  14. <view class="card-inner">
  15. <image class="card-background" src="/static_file/card.png" mode="aspectFill" />
  16. <view class="card-header">
  17. <view class="name-tag">
  18. <text class="name">{{item.username}}</text>
  19. <text class="tag" wx:if="{{item.groupName}}">{{item.groupName}}</text>
  20. </view>
  21. </view>
  22. <view class="card-body">
  23. <text class="phone">{{item.usernumber}}</text>
  24. <text class="address">{{item.address}}</text>
  25. </view>
  26. <view class="card-footer">
  27. <view class="button-group">
  28. <button class="unbind-btn" catchtap="unbindHuHao" data-id="{{item.id}}">解除绑定</button>
  29. <button class="default-btn" wx:if="{{item.defaultAccount == '1'}}" catchtap="setDefaultHuHao" data-id="{{item.id}}">设为默认</button>
  30. <text class="default-tag" wx:if="{{item.defaultAccount == '0'}}" catchtap="switchHuHao" data-item="{{item}}">默认户号</text>
  31. </view>
  32. </view>
  33. </view>
  34. </view>
  35. </view>
  36. </scroll-view>
  37. <!-- 底部固定按钮 -->
  38. <view class="bottom-btn-container">
  39. <button class="bind-new-btn" bindtap="goToBindNewHuHao">+绑定新户号</button>
  40. </view>
  41. <!-- 解绑确认弹窗 -->
  42. <view class="modal-mask" wx:if="{{showUnbindModal}}">
  43. <view class="modal-content">
  44. <view class="modal-icon-wrapper">
  45. <image class="modal-icon" src="/static_file/jbtx.png" mode="aspectFit"></image>
  46. </view>
  47. <view class="modal-body">
  48. <view class="modal-title">确定解绑户号吗?</view>
  49. <view class="modal-desc">解绑后无法恢复</view>
  50. <view class="modal-btns">
  51. <button class="cancel-btn" bindtap="cancelUnbind">取消</button>
  52. <button class="confirm-btn" bindtap="confirmUnbind">解绑</button>
  53. </view>
  54. </view>
  55. </view>
  56. </view>
  57. </view>